According to the GLSL ES 3.20, GLSL 4.50, and GLSL 1.20 specs: "To force all output variables to be invariant, use the pragma
#pragma STDGL invariant(all) before all declarations in a shader." Notably, this is only supposed to affect output variables. Furthermore, "Only variables output from a shader can be candidates for invariance." It looks like this has been wrong since we first supported the pragma in 2011 (commit 86b4398cd158024f6be9fa830554a11c2a7ebe0c). Fixes dEQP-GLES2.functional.shaders.preprocessor.pragmas.pragma_fragment. v2: Now that all cases are identical (other than compute shaders, which have no output variables anyway), we can drop the switch statement entirely. We also don't need the current_function == NULL check; this was a hold over from when we had a single var_mode_out for both function parameters and shader varyings, in the bad old days.
